BofA lowered the firm’s price target on ServiceNow (NOW) to $1,025 from $1,280 and keeps a Buy rating on the shares. Based on channel feedback, the firm expects Q1 cRPO growth to be in line with its 20.5% year-over-year constant currency growth forecast. However, given a more cautious tone from partners on the remainder of 2025, the firm lowers its Q2 and FY25 cRPO cc growth forecasts to 18.5% and 19%, from 19.5% and 21%, respectively.
